Lag in game how to reduce it?

Ive gotta reasonable system exceeding sins of the solar empire diplomacy requirements  but it seems after a few hours in a game with 30+planets and a few ai players everything starts to slow down and i adjust the in game speed to 4x but is a slide show.Ive got all the graphics set to medium and bloom disabled has a little difference still slows right down.Any tips to make things run smoother ?

Did you try saving the game, restarting your computer and reloading the game? Sometimes doing this really improves the speed on my late games...

 

Edit: also, if your system is multicore (as most are nowadays), setting sins affinity for one of the processors appears to help with speed...

You could also try turning the "Effects" off, which do nothing but look pretty.

Having lots of strikecraft late game can cause large amounts of lag as well - if you have 50+ squads (which isn't that uncommon), every time they automatically retarget there's a significant clip in the game.

You could also try playing with smaller fleet sizes.

yeah, the 4x speed is the worst thing you are probably doing to it. If you want things to progress faster, alter the speed options in the game options. Or you can start off at a fast pace and slow it down once your system starts slowing down.
